On Tue, Sep 14, 2010 at 9:04 PM, Senthil Kumaran <orsenthil at gmail.com> wrote:
I guess, Skip's question or intention was, how often nntplib as a module is being used these days to write scripts/tools or clients? Very rarely.
It would definitely be interesting to know, if there are python applications out there which are using nntplib at the moment.
It isn't a huge number, but not all of the results here are copies of Python standard library: http://www.google.com/codesearch?hl=en&start=10&sa=N&q=nntplib+lang:python
Not comprehensive of course, and it doesn't tell us how active these projects are, but it does indicate the real world use is greater than zero.
